Job description
Job Details
Role Responsibilities:
Coordinatewith project managers to complete projects on time, within budget and to specified quality and regulatory standards.The APM conducts business and manages relationships in alignment with the mission and values of Leapley Construction
Develop pre-construction RFP package
Assist in creating and managing project budget
Ensure that all project documentation is filed and current
Assist in planning, conducting, documenting all project meetings
Define project milestones and generate progress reports associated with each milestone
Establish job processes including approving pay applications and negotiating subcontractor change orders
Ensure all project schedules are updated and communicated regularly
Identify any potential obstacles or risks to project
Assist in managing the closeout process
Collaborate with the project superintendent and all other project team members throughout the project lifecycle
Perform related duties as assigned by supervisor
Maintain compliance with all company policies and procedures
Other duties as assigned
